New Jersey High School Soccer - Union Catholic nudged by New Providence
September 12, 2024: New Providence, NJ 07924 New Providence Pioneers (New Providence, NJ) boosters exited the stadium pleased Thursday as they witnessed their soccer team get by the visiting Union Catholic Vikings (Scotch Plains, NJ), 2-1 in a non-league test.
With the triumph, New Providence moves its record to 2-0 on the campaign. The Pioneers host Governor Livingston (Berkeley Heights, NJ) to meet the Highlanders in a non-league match on Saturday, September 14. The Highlanders come into the match with a record of 1-1. Governor Livingston won 5-3 in their recent non-league match against Elizabeth (Elizabeth, NJ)
The Vikings now sport a 0-1 record. They take the field next when they host Plainfield for a non-league match on Saturday, September 14. Union Catholic will meet a Cardinals team coming off a 5-2 non-league loss to Dayton (Springfield, NJ). The Cardinals record now stands at 2-1.
